Detonating Cord Assembly
1377014247711 014247711 51493-4
An item consisting of a definite length of detonating cord, having ends which are terminated with caps containing a quantity of explosive. The ends also incorporate a means to permit connection to another detonating cord assembly or item. View more Detonating Cord Assembly
